Peirce College Implements Palo Alto Networks Firewall

Peirce College in Philadelphia has upgraded its firewall infrastructure to the Palo Alto Networks PA-4000 Series firewall to gain visibility and control of Internet applications and threats on its campus networks.

"In order to keep up with the dynamically changing Internet application and threat landscape, we replaced our older generation firewalls with the PA-4000 Series," said Christopher Duffy, CIO. "Since then, we can monitor users at a level not possible before, and set and enforce more effective policies, which help protect our users and networks."

Other schools that have recently gone public with PA-4000 deployments include San Jose State University in California and Sinclair Community College in Dayton, OH.

Peirce College is a private institution providing degree programs primarily to working adults. As of 2005, it had about 2,000 students.
